State-of-the-Art Battery Storage Systems
In addition to smart appliances, advanced battery storage systems perfect the eco-home package. Designed for longevity and durability, these systems retain surplus renewable energy for evening and night use.
Battery storage delivers cost savings and strengthens energy independence by limiting grid reliance.
Grid reliability is improved through load shifting, smoothing out energy demands during busy periods.
Home automation integrates seamlessly with battery management, tailoring power use according to your household's needs.
Most importantly, you help shrink your carbon footprint, one battery cycle at a time.
